On Mon, Jul 22, 2013 at 03:43:21PM -0500, John P Janosik wrote: > I'm working on building a CTDB/Samba cluster on AIX 7.1 with the latest > levels to replace an older one running CTDB 1.0.113 and Samba 3.6.1. I > have the new servers up and running and they seem to work, but I'm worried > about some messages in the logs. I run with log level 1 on the servers so > that the connection details are logged. On the old cluster there were > only connection/closed connection, and client time-out messages in the > logs. On the new cluster I see the following messages very often: > > > [2013/07/22 15:09:02.594483, 1, pid=9437314] > ../librpc/ndr/ndr.c:412(ndr_pull_error) > ndr_pull_error(11): Pull bytes 4 (../librpc/ndr/ndr_basic.c:148) > [2013/07/22 15:09:02.594636, 1, pid=9437314] > locking/share_mode_lock.c:136(parse_share_modes) > ndr_pull_share_mode_lock failed
Very likely that's bug 10008.
